1. What is the Weight Loss Equation?

The weight loss equation estimates pounds lost based on the difference between calories burned and calories consumed. It's based on the principle that a 3500-calorie deficit equals approximately 1 pound of weight loss.

2. How Does the Calculator Work?

The calculator uses the weight loss equation:

\[ \text{Loss (lbs)} = \frac{\text{Calories Burned (kcal)} - \text{Calories Consumed (kcal)}}{3500} \]

Explanation: The equation shows that creating a caloric deficit leads to weight loss, while a surplus leads to weight gain.

3. Importance of Caloric Deficit

Details: Maintaining a consistent caloric deficit is the fundamental principle behind weight loss. This calculator helps quantify the relationship between calorie balance and weight change.

5. Frequently Asked Questions (FAQ)

Q1: Is 3500 calories really equal to 1 pound?
A: This is a general estimate. The exact relationship can vary based on body composition and individual metabolism.

Q2: How accurate is this calculation?
A: It provides a theoretical estimate. Actual weight loss can vary due to water retention, muscle gain, and metabolic adaptation.

Q3: Should I aim for a specific calorie deficit?
A: Moderate deficits (500-1000 kcal/day) are generally sustainable. Extreme deficits can be counterproductive.

Q4: Does the type of calories matter?
A: While the equation only considers quantity, food quality affects satiety, energy levels, and body composition.

Q5: Why might my actual weight loss differ?
A: Factors like water retention, glycogen stores, digestive contents, and measurement errors can cause discrepancies.
